The two suspects in a Southland crime have fled to Dunedin, where they've been arrested.

Police apprehended a 15 year old girl and 20 year old man in Mosgiel this morning.

Last night the girl allegedly assaulted a 57 year old woman she lives with, threatening her with a knife at their Invercargill home.

She then reportedly stole the older woman's car and drove north with her male associate.

The couple evaded police at Waihola, but the car was stopped by road spikes at Allanton about 2am.

The suspects fled on foot and were apprehended in Wingatui Road about five hours later.

Police have yet to lay charges.
